About This Location

Experience lakeside camping at Jackrabbit Mountain in North Carolina's Nantahala National Forest, featuring trails, fishing, and water access year-round.

Nestled within the lush Nantahala National Forest, Jackrabbit Mountain offers a serene escape along the shores of Lake Chatuge. This federal campground provides a picturesque setting for outdoor enthusiasts, with three distinct camping loops tucked into the forest. Whether you are looking to spend your days on the water or exploring the surrounding woodland, the site serves as a perfect base camp for a scenic North Carolina getaway.

The recreation area is well-equipped for an active stay, featuring convenient amenities such as flush toilets, showers, and a boat ramp for easy water access. Guests can take advantage of an extensive network of hiking and mountain biking trails that weave through the forest, or spend a quiet afternoon fishing along the lakeshore. The terrain is welcoming and beginner-friendly, making it an excellent choice for those new to camping.

Jackrabbit Mountain is ideal for both tent campers and RV travelers seeking a nature-focused retreat. With its combination of water-based activities and land-based trails, it offers a balanced experience for families and individuals alike. Open throughout the year, this USFS-managed site invites you to enjoy the changing seasons of the Southeast in a beautiful, natural environment.
